***Winner of the Booker Prize***'ONE OF THE WORLD'S GREATEST WRITERS' Spectator'Extraordinary' Graham Greene 'Powerful' The Times 'Marvellous' Sunday TimesThe acclaimed bestselling classic of Holocaust literature, adapted into the award-winning film Schindler's ListIn the shadow of Auschwitz, as thousands faced death in Nazi-occupied Poland, an unlikely saviour emerged. Oskar Schindler was a heavy-drinking, womanising industrialist who defied and outwitted the SS to save more Jews from the gas chambers than any other single person during World War II.Based on a true story, Schindler's Ark is an astonishing tale of huge risks and great courage in the face of unspeakable evil.PRAISE FOR THOMAS KENEALLY'A superb storyteller' Alan Sillitoe'One of the historical novel's most expert practitioners' Guardian'A grand talent' The Times
